Weather at Smith Mountain Lake

Smith Mountain Lake WEATHER

Smith Mountain Lake has 4 distinct seasons, but fortunately the weather is not extreme in any season. Temperatures are moderate. For people thinking about moving to Smith Mountain Lake, one of the biggest questions is often about the weather. They want to know what average temperatures are, and what each season at the lake is like.

Average temperatures at Smith Mountain Lake (Fahrenheit):

  • Summer    High  86   Low  63
  • Fall             High  70   Low  46
  • Winter        High  48   Low  27
  • Spring        High  69   Low  43

The great thing about Smith Mountain Lake weather is that you can enjoy a comfortable, temperate climate year-round, with temperatures ranging primarily between 40 and 80 degrees, yet still enjoy four distinct seasons.

Let's briefly look at the different seasons, as you can experience them at Smith Mountain Lake:

Spring

Springtime at Smith Mountain Lake is beautiful, as flowers and leaves start to appear again after the winter. High temperatures are in the 60's and 70's. By late March or early April, it's warm enough to get your boat in the water. Fall

The Fall season is a favorite here, especially among locals.The beauty of Autumn leaves is truly breathtaking, and the weather is still comfortable with highs in the 60's and 70's. Most years, the months of October and November are best for enjoying the Autumn colors. Winter

In other areas of the country such as the Northeast, winters can be particularly uncomfortable. If you want a more moderate, less extreme winter, Smith Mountain Lake is the perfect area to enjoy "just enough" winter. Daytime highs are typically above freezing, and the average snowfall is only about 10 inches for an entire year. And due to temperatures regularly above freezing, the snow only sticks around for a  day or two when it comes. The Virginia Department of Transportation (VDOT) is also very efficient when it comes to snow removal from roads.
